    Pretty purple flowers and pretty purple sips in Ipswich this Jacaranda season

    October 25, 2024


    Jacaranda season in Ipswich is officially in full swing with pretty flowers dotting the Ipswich countryside with purple touches.

    To celebrate, restaurants are offering pretty purple cocktails in honour of the gorgeous blooms.

    Here’s how to enjoy the best of the flowers and cocktails available.

    1. Head to the Goodna Jacaranda Festival this weekend!  The park where the festival is held is surrounded by gorgeous purple blooms.
    2. Pick up a bottle of Imbibis Craft Distillery’s small batch Jacaranda Gin.  (Open Fridays or by appointment).
    3. Wander Timothy Malony Oval and grab a photo of the iconic St Mary’s Catholic Church framed by purple flowers.
    4. Taste a Jacaranda Blossom cocktail created with Imbibis Jacaranda Gin at Bakehouse Steakhouse, right near the oval.
    5. Head over to Rusty Nail Bar to sip a Jacaranda Bloom cocktail – also crafted with Imbibis Jacaranda Gin.
    6. Enjoy a Southside cocktail at The Cottage Restaurant, sit on the balcony and overlook the blooming trees.
    7. Book in to stay at Woodlands of Marburg which has many Jacaranda trees in bloom at this time of year.
    8. See the blooms from the basket of a Floating Images Hot Air Balloon Flight.
    9. Settle under a blooming tree in Queens Parka and while you’re there visit the Ipswich Nature Centre.
    10. Indulge in a purple lavender milkshake or scoop at UB’s Milk Bar.
